Function defined on formal languages in computer science
In theoretical computer science, in particular in formal language theory, the Brzozowski derivative of a set of strings and a string is the set of all strings obtainable from a string in by cutting off the prefix . Formally:
.
For example,
The Brzozowski derivative was introduced under various different names since the late 1950s.[1][2][3]
Today it is named after the computer scientist Janusz Brzozowski who investigated its properties and gave an algorithm to compute the derivative of a generalized regular expression.[4]
^George N. Raney (Apr 1958). "Sequential functions". Journal of the ACM. 5 (2): 177–180. doi:10.1145/320924.320930. S2CID 1611992.
^Dana Scott and Michael Rabin (Apr 1959). "Finite Automata and Their Decision Problems" (PDF). IBM Journal of Research and Development. 3 (2): 114–125. doi:10.1147/rd.32.0114.
^C.C. Elgot and J.D. Rutledge (Oct 1961). "Operations on finite automata". In Robert S. Ledley (ed.). Proc. AIEE 2nd Ann. Symp. on Switching, Circuit Theory, and Logical Design (SWCT), Detroit. pp. 129–132. doi:10.1109/FOCS.1961.26.
^Janusz A. Brzozowski (1964). "Derivatives of Regular Expressions". J ACM. 11 (4): 481–494. doi:10.1145/321239.321249. S2CID 14126942.
and 14 Related for: Brzozowski derivative information
computer science, in particular in formal language theory, the Brzozowskiderivative u−1S{\displaystyle u^{-1}S} of a set S{\displaystyle S} of strings...
Brzozowska Brzozów County (Polish: powiat brzozowski), a territory in south-eastern Poland Brzozowskiderivative Олег Иосифович Губарь, "101 вопрос об Одессе"...
program Brzozowskiderivative – Function defined on formal languages in computer science Dini derivative – Class of generalisations of the derivative Fractal...
These closure properties hold for both left and right quotients. Brzozowskiderivative Linz, Peter (2011). An Introduction to Formal Languages and Automata...
complexity to O(n2). For a set S of strings and a string u, the Brzozowskiderivative u−1S is defined as the set of all rest-strings obtainable from a...
singleton language L1 and an arbitrary language L2 is known as Brzozowskiderivative; if L2 is represented by a regular expression, so can be the left...
Jelliffe, Rick (10 March 2010). "What is a Packrat Parser? What are BrzozowskiDerivatives?". Archived from the original on 28 July 2011. For example, there...
cell discovery. Janusz Brzozowski, Polish-Canadian computer scientist known for developing the Brzozowskiderivative and Brzozowski's algorithm. Aleksander...
bridge in the world. Janusz Brzozowski: computer scientist known for developing the Brzozowskiderivative and Brzozowski's algorithm. Tytus Liwiusz Burattini:...
Dmowskiego, London 1984. Zionism and the Polish cause (in Polish) Stanisław Brzozowski Aleksandr Dugin Ibn Khaldun Oswald Spengler Jan Stachniuk Arnold J. Toynbee...
attunement, and permadeath for mercenary characters. 2018 KeeperRL Michal Brzozowski Fantasy WIN, LIN, MAC "a turn based dungeon building game that can be...
for a black-box problem Hopcroft's algorithm, Moore's algorithm, and Brzozowski's algorithm: algorithms for minimizing the number of states in a deterministic...